The Role
Stoke RGA helps manufacturers break out of stalled growth cycles and build the commercial engine to reach 25%+ in new revenue in three years or less. Growth Strategists set the plan for how a client gets there — Account Managers are the reason it actually happens.
This is a role for someone who's energized by momentum. You'll partner closely with a Growth Strategist on every assigned account, but the day-to-day execution is yours: turning strategy into a working plan, keeping every moving piece on track, and being the person a client trusts to follow through. Some days you're deep in a project timeline. Others you're on a call talking a client off a ledge, or pulling together the right internal team to hit a deadline that moved up.
What ties it together is ownership. You don't wait for someone else to notice a deliverable is at risk — you see it first and fix it.
What You'll Own
Management of Client Deliverables
Partner with the Growth Strategist to turn approved plans into production — translating strategy into clear briefs, timelines, and next steps
Serve as the day-to-day point of contact for assigned accounts
For mid-tier and smaller accounts, help build the annual engagement plan alongside the Growth Strategist
Keep clients informed and confident, even when something's off track
Project & Budget Management
Create and maintain project briefs, timelines, and budgets
Determine and manage outside resource needs within budgetary limitations
Assemble the right internal team for each project assignment
Provide regular reporting to the Growth Strategist so nothing slips through unnoticed
Judgment & Follow-Through
Keep an eye on industry trends, shifts, and competitor moves that could affect client results
Flag risk early — a missed deadline, a scope creep, a client going quiet — before it becomes a bigger problem
Bring a strategic lens to execution, not just a checklist mentality
